The basic ingredients are surprisingly simple: cocoa butter, cocoa powder, and a sweetener (like maple syrup, agave, or even regular sugar). That's it! From there, you can add whatever your heart desires. Nuts, dried fruits, spices, coffee beans... the list goes on and on.

The Process: Melting, Mixing, and Molding
Alright, let's break down the basic steps. First, you'll need to gently melt your cocoa butter. Think of it like warming up a spa treatment for your chocolate. You don't want it to get angry and burnt, so low and slow is the way to go! A double boiler or a microwave in short bursts works great.
Next, whisk in your cocoa powder and sweetener. Mix until everything is smooth and glossy, like liquid velvet. This is where you can add your extra goodies. Don't be shy! Load it up with your favorite ingredients.

Finally, pour your chocolate into molds. You can use anything from fancy chocolate molds to simple ice cube trays. Tap the molds gently to release any air bubbles and then pop them in the fridge to set. Patience, my friend, is key! Give them a good hour or two to harden.
Tips and Tricks for Chocolate Nirvana
Want to take your chocolate game to the next level? Here are a few extra tips:

- Quality Matters: Invest in good quality cocoa butter and cocoa powder. It makes a huge difference in the final flavor. Think of it like using good quality paint when creating art.
- Tempering is Key (Sometimes): Tempering gives your chocolate a nice snap and shine. It's a bit more advanced, but worth learning eventually. For a more relaxed experience, skipping it is perfectly fine! It might bloom(white streaks), but it'll still taste great.
- Storage is Important: Keep your homemade chocolate in a cool, dry place. It will melt easily, especially in warmer temperatures.
- Taste, Taste, Taste! Don't be afraid to sample your chocolate along the way. Adjust the sweetness or add more flavorings to suit your taste.
